Job summary

The Vertex Companies, LLC is seeking a Senior Forensic Engineer to lead testifying support in civil matters, including construction defect litigation. The role emphasizes developing a high-performing team of consultants, mentoring staff, and meeting client expectations while aligning with the practice's strategic goals.

The ideal candidate has PE licensure, extensive deposition experience, and a proven ability to manage complex engagements.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ree and 15 years of related experience, or a Master's degree and 12 years, with 7+ years in a leadership role.
  • Professional Engineer (PE) licensed is required, with multiple states preferred.
  • Previous deposition and testimony experience is required.
  • Proven track record of customer relationship management and staff management and development.
  • Demonstrated leadership skills.

Responsibilities

  • Support MD in meeting or exceeding the defined annual budget for the practice area.
  • Develop and retain new accounts; expand engagements within the practice area to achieve sales goals.
  • Effectively delegate assignments to direct reports, monitor progress, and ensure high-quality work product.
  • Monitor utilization, Accounts Receivable, discretionary spending, and other relevant data.
  • Develop relationships with decision makers in key accounts and cross-sell services.
  • Meet or exceed defined individual utilization and revenue targets as set by leadership.
  • Identify potential new market segments and alert MD for evaluations and consideration.
  • Travel as necessary to support clients, employees, and leadership needs.
  • Establish quality control of service delivery and maintain a strong reputation for client satisfaction.
  • Lead and manage in support of strategic plans and profit objectives for the practice.
  • Build strong cross-functional teams to achieve shared goals and success.
  • Ensure compliance with contracts and applicable regulations across operations.
